Advantages of Solar Power for UK Households
Harnessing the power of the sun has the potential to reduce your electricity bills and contribute to a greener future. Installing solar panels on your roof delivers a range of economic savings. The UK government offers generous incentives including feed-in tariffs to encourage residents to switch to renewable energy sources.
Solar power is also increasing the value of your property. A well-maintained solar panel system demonstrates a commitment to sustainability, attracting environmentally conscious buyers. By generating your own electricity, you minimize your reliance on fossil fuels and decrease your carbon footprint, helping to combat climate change.

Ensuring Your Solar Array Operates Efficiently in the UK
With increasing electricity costs or a growing awareness of sustainability, solar panel installations are becoming increasingly popular in the UK. However, similar to any other technical appliance, your solar panels require regular maintenance to ensure they continue to operate at peak efficiency. Neglecting your system can lead to decreased energy production and a shorter lifespan for your panels.
- Cleaning your solar panels is essential, as dirt, pollen, but bird droppings can hinder sunlight from reaching the cells.
- Examining your system for any damage, loose connections, or signs of wear and tear should be carried out at least annually.
- Monitoring your energy production can help you identify any issues early on. Contact a qualified solar panel installer if you notice any significant drop in output.
By taking the time to care for your solar panels, you can maximize their lifespan and ensure they continue to provide you with clean, sustainable energy for years to come.
